Cincinnati Bengals quarterback Joe Burrow suffered a turf toe injury with torn ligaments, potentially sidelining him for several weeks. The injury occurred during Sunday's game against the Jacksonville Jaguars. Backup quarterback Jake Browning led the Bengals to victory in Burrow's absence. The Bengals, currently 2-0 and atop the AFC North, face a significant challenge without their star player.
